the disabled power supplies unloaded. For multiple-cabinet installations, in order to balance
phase loads when Dynamic Power Saving Mode is enabled, HP recommends rotating the phases
from one cabinet to the next. For example, if the first cabinet is wired A-B-C, the next cabinet
should be wired B-C-A, and the next C-A-B, and so on.
Enclosure Power Loads
The total power and current load for a modular cabinet depends on the number and type of
enclosures installed in it. Therefore, the total load is the sum of the loads for all enclosures
installed. For examples of calculating the power and current load for various enclosure
combinations, refer to “Calculating Specifications for Enclosure Combinations” (page 51).
In normal operation, the AC power is split equally between the two PDUs in the modular cabinet.
However, if one of the two AC power feeds fails, the remaining AC power feed and PDU must
carry the power for all enclosures in that cabinet.
